I feel like I should endorse this show simply because how fun episode 6 was. When I kept reading about a bodyswitch being a part of this show, I was skeptical. The first five episodes were interesting in and of themselves with the leads' dynamics and chemistry. The drama itself may go nowhere and be ultimately disappointing (like so many dramas that start off promisingly), but the set up to episode 6 was just so good. Hyun Bin and Ha Jiwon totally throw themselves into the switch. Hyun Bin especially is hilariously, distraughtly feminine, while Jiwon gets to, well, cock it up. Even raw episode 6 was funny and ridiculous.

The drama has a lot of quickfire snarky dialogue, with the mains being sorta love-hate-ish. Sorta because the male lead is totally into her against his will and better judgment. The female lead is less into him but is intrigued? flatted enough? to try to give him chances, wherein she has flashes of interest until his arrogance turns her off again. Hyun Bin and Ha Jiwon generate a lot of physical UST. Sexing each other up with their eyes is not inaccurate.

It'll be much more fun once they have to live each other's lives. :D Joowon-in-Raim's-body is already effing up her life! Raim-in-Joowon's-body is probably going to (more unintentionally) screw up his.
